Abstract
Alloy cast iron for a seal, a seal, and a method of manufacturing the seal are provided. The alloy cast iron for a seal includes 3.8 wt % to 4.2 wt % of carbon, 3.3 wt % to 4.7 wt % of nickel, 2 wt % to 5 wt % of molybdenum, 1.2 wt % to 2.0 wt % of silicon, 16 wt % to 18 wt % of chrome, 0.8 wt % to 1.5 wt % of manganese, and the remaining of iron. Therefore, a seal can be produced using a centrifugal casting method and thus productivity of the seal is improved and the seal having excellent abrasion resistance is produced.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A seal comprising 3.8 wt % to 4.2 wt % of carbon, 3.3 wt % to 4.7 wt % of nickel, 2 wt % to 5 wt % of molybdenum, 1.2 wt % to 2.0 wt % of silicon, 16 wt % to 18 wt % of chrome, 0.8 wt % to 1.5 wt % of manganese, and the remaining of iron.
2 . The seal of claim 1 , wherein a microstructure of the seal comprises 10 to 20% of austenite, 25 to 35% of martensite, and 50 to 60% of carbide.
3 . A method of manufacturing a seal, the method comprising:
melting alloy cast iron for the seal; injecting the melted alloy cast iron into a rotation mold; forming the seal by a rotation of the rotation mold; and separating the seal from the rotation mold and performing heat treatment of the seal, wherein the alloy cast iron comprises 3.8 wt % to 4.2 wt % of carbon, 3.3 wt % to 4.7 wt % of nickel, 2 wt % to 5 wt % of molybdenum, 1.2 wt % to 2.0 wt % of silicon, 16 wt % to 18 wt % of chrome, 0.8 wt % to 1.5 wt % of manganese, the remaining of iron, and impurities generated upon melting.
4 . The method of claim 3 , further comprising grinding and lapping of making uniform a surface roughness of the seal in which heat treatment is performed.
